بتاريخ: 6 مارس 200521 سنة comment_28898 سؤال:كيف أستطيع إنشاء Type As Object بصلاحيات المستخدم التالية :DBA,Resource,ConnectWith Admin Optionبينما الخطأ التالي هو الذي يصادفني دائماَ:SQL> create or replace Type Address As Object 2 (City Varchar2(20), Street Varchar2(20), House_No Number(5) ); 3 /create or replace Type Address As Object*ERROR at line 1:ORA-00439: feature not enabled: Objectsوعندما أدخل على الSchema Manager و أقوم بتفعيل كل الRoles والPreviliagesفإنه يقوم بتفعيلها و لكنه على مستوى الSQL لا يستجيب.ساعدوني على وجه السرعة جزاكم الله خيرأ تقديم بلاغ
بتاريخ: 6 مارس 200521 سنة comment_28900 مرحبا بك عضوة جديدة و ان شاء الله يكون لكى و لنا جميعا نفع كبير ما معنى Type As Object ؟ تقديم بلاغ
بتاريخ: 6 مارس 200521 سنة كاتب الموضوع comment_28911 شكرا على اهتمامك BedoOracle إن الData Type المعروفة هي Varchar2, Number, Char ...ولكن يمكنك أن تنشي Object مثل العنوان Address و تعرف تفاصيله بواسطة الData Types السابقة و بالتاليتستخدم الObject الجديد على أساس أنه Data Type جديد و تعرف أي متغير آخر على أساس الType الجديد مثلاَ:Declare Adrs Address;لقد اطلعت على الكتب التي تتكلم عن هذا الموضوع فلم أجد سوى ما قمت به أنا ... تقديم بلاغ
بتاريخ: 6 مارس 200521 سنة comment_28915 in SQL*Plus, run the following query: select * from v$option where parameter = 'Objects'; If Objects is enabled, this query will return 'TRUE'. If Objects are not enabled, this query will return 'FALSE'. If query returns 'False' then install the Object Options تقديم بلاغ
بتاريخ: 7 مارس 200521 سنة كاتب الموضوع comment_29000 أثابك الله الجنة...يا أخ BedoOracleIt returns 'FALSE' ,So how I can install the Object OptionsAnd how you now this query, I mean where did you get this SQL statement. تقديم بلاغ
بتاريخ: 7 مارس 200521 سنة comment_29048 راجعى اختى فى الله الروابط من هنامن هناWorking with Oracle Object Types ت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.